sent the story yesterday of Bush's "okaying" the outsourcing of jobs overseas. Where dad retired in NC, they have been hit very hard with the loss of textile jobs.

anyway, the following is Dadcom's response to the story. looks like he found his humor after leaving the dark side. enjoy!

"I think Bush's trade philosophy is right on. This fully-justifiable outsourcing of talent and skills will eventually result in substantial erosion of our national capability to be self-sustaining in the production of heavy machinery (including steel), electronics, medicine (and productive medical research), optics, and modern weaponry. Our long-term benefit will obviously be that we will become so efete, non-threatening, and dependent on the more "can do" countries, that the U.S. will cease being a target for attack, exploitation, and subjugation. We simply won't have anything that anyone else wants, or doesn't already have in greater abundance. In the best of worlds we will be pitied and will be plied with sympathy and aid from our "old Europe" benefactors such as France and Germany. It's obviously a "win-win" situation for the good ole USA! "
